About ALPHASHINE:
ALPHASHINE is an automotive detailing and technology start-up that specializes in providing subscription-based services. With a mission to reinvent the automotive service industry throughout Canada, ALPHASHINE is pushing the limits of what is possible. Founded in 2019, ALPHASHINE has expanded across multiple locations in Toronto. ALPHASHINE’s goal is to reshape the industry through customer-centricity, modernization, and inclusivity, while shifting the market toward the digital frontier.
Furthermore, the company aims to be at the forefront of innovation for the industry by developing proprietary technology and streamlining user experience through system automation, while driving “digital convenience” for its members and clients.
Alongside delivering exemplary detailing and aesthetic services to its clients, ALPHASHINE continues to partner with other like-minded brands that also strive to push the agenda in their respective industries. Some of these brands include Alfa Romeo, Polestar, UFODRIVE, Porsche, Maserati, Red Bull, Vintage Conservatory, Bell Media, and Hazelton Hotel.

Position: Sales - Acquisition Specialist
Position Overview:
We are seeking a dynamic and results-driven Acquisition Specialist to spearhead our membership sales efforts. This role is critical in promoting our detailing services, generating and nurturing leads, and managing client accounts.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in B2C sales, with a proven track record in a commission-based role, preferably within the automotive or related industry. You will be responsible for driving sales growth, maintaining a robust sales pipeline, and ensuring client satisfaction through excellent customer service.
Key Responsibilities:
- Promote and sell membership subscriptions to new and existing clients, focusing on B2C acquisitions.
- Identify potential leads through various channels, including social media, email, phone calls, networking, and in-person visits.
- Develop and deliver tailored pitches to address the unique needs and preferences of each customer, highlighting the benefits of our services.
- Follow up on leads, converting them into sales, and maintain strong relationships with clients to ensure repeat business.
- Develop and maintain a sales pipeline to meet and exceed targets, tracking and reporting on outreach efforts and conversion rates.
- Provide exceptional customer service, addressing any questions or concerns promptly, and coordinating with the Operations team to ensure timely service delivery.
- Respond promptly and professionally to customer inquiries via email, phone, and social media platforms.
- Support the sales team with B2B sales
- Manage and monitor the company's social media pages.
- Engage with customers on social media by responding to comments, messages, and reviews in a timely manner.
- Assist customers with scheduling appointments, answering questions about services, and resolving any issues or concerns.
- Handle membership renewals and updates, ensuring accurate and up-to-date membership information.
- Generate and analyze reports to trach member utilization, membership trends and sales performance.
- Identify opportunities for upsells and effectively pitch them to customers.
- Manage billing process and ensure timely collection of payments.
- Maintain accurate records of customer interactions and transactions.
- Provide feedback to management on recurring customer issues and suggest improvements to enhance customer satisfaction.
- Represent the company at industry events and trade shows to network and promote services.
- Oversee the booking system to maximize efficiency and client satisfaction
